I'm almost done reading it and..Mm.

It's a good manga on it's own however I can't help but dislike the characterization differences.

In the anime Misty was just a bit of a type B tsundere and had her reasons to get mad, and worry, about Ash. But Ash was never such a..An obnoxious jerk.

I also don't like the change in Pikachu and Ash's relationship. It doesn't seem as close as their anime counterparts, plus the rendition of "Pikachu's Goodbye" just seemed... Pikachu basically ditched Ash for a girlfriend, and neither interacted much; Not to mention Pikachu seemed a bit obnoxious.

I also didn't find the Pikachu vs Fearow scene as impacting as Pikachu vs Spearow, or it's conclusion.

But it's still a nice manga. I like how they characterized Ritchie, and I like his appearance. I would note Ash's lack of birthmarks however even Sugimori doesn't draw them so whatever.
